for the May Rt. Hon. Alastair Goodlad's Meeting with Legislative Council Members in Hong Kong on 1 June 1993. I am under the impression that this subject was not eventually raised, and hence the line-to-take not depolyed, at that Meeting. But the brief gives you the background and what the current position is on the question of CEDAW.

to

The Green Paper mentioned in the brief is now due be published at the end of August 1993. No decisions will be made as

to the best way forward until the public consultation exercise following the publication of the Green Paper has been completed.
